Carpet Store Manager Stole £30k

Tuesday, 20th December 2022 at 3:14pm

The Basingstoke Gazette website reports that a deputy manager at a carpet store stole more than £30,000 from his employer to fund his gambling addiction.

Daniel Salmon was working as part of the leadership team at Tapi Carpets and Floors when he pilfered £31,313 in a matter of weeks.

A court heard how Salmon refunded money from the company’s card machine to multiple bank cards owned by him, with refunds increasing in size from £685 to £8,650.
